What the NSC calculator 2012-13 does
The calculator above is designed around the commonly referenced National Savings Certificate VIII Issue framework used by retail savers in India. For the 2012-13 period, a widely cited annual interest rate for NSC was 8.6%, compounded annually, with a typical maturity period of 5 years. That means the value at maturity is calculated using the compound interest formula:
Maturity Value = Principal × (1 + Rate)Years
For example, if you invested ₹10,000 at 8.6% for 5 years, the calculator computes:
- Year 1: ₹10,860.00
- Year 2: ₹11,793.96
- Year 3: ₹12,808.24
- Year 4: ₹13,909.75
- Year 5: ₹15,105.99
So, the estimated maturity value is about ₹15,105.99, and the total interest earned is about ₹5,105.99. The calculator automates this process instantly for any principal amount you enter.
Why 2012-13 matters for NSC investors
Interest rates on small savings instruments in India have changed over time. Because of that, older certificates cannot be analyzed accurately with a generic calculator that assumes current rates. An investor who bought an NSC in 2012-13 needs an issue-specific view. Even a small difference in rate, such as 8.4% versus 8.6%, changes the final maturity amount when annual compounding is applied across the full term.

How NSC interest is calculated
NSC returns are based on annual compounding. In simple terms, each year the earned interest is added to the principal-like base, and next year interest is calculated on that larger amount. This is why the growth curve steepens slightly over time. The fifth year earns more rupees than the first year even though the rate remains the same, because the invested base is larger.
- Start with your original investment amount.
- Apply the annual interest rate for the relevant issue year.
- Add that year’s interest to the balance.
- Repeat annually until maturity.

Historical comparison of NSC rates
Below is a quick comparison of selected NSC rates around the 2012-13 period. These figures are useful when validating older certificates and understanding whether the 2012-13 issue was relatively attractive within its neighboring years.
| Financial Year | Indicative NSC Rate | Tenure | Maturity on ₹10,000 |
|---|---|---|---|
| 2011-12 | 8.4% | 5 years | ₹14,967.58 |
| 2012-13 | 8.6% | 5 years | ₹15,105.99 |
| 2013-14 | 8.5% | 5 years | ₹15,036.85 |
The comparison shows that the 2012-13 rate of 8.6% produced a slightly higher maturity than both 8.4% and 8.5% for the same principal and tenure. While the difference may look modest on ₹10,000, it becomes more meaningful on larger amounts.
Sample maturity values for the 2012-13 issue
To make the numbers more practical, here is a second reference table using the 8.6% annual rate over 5 years:
| Investment Amount | Maturity Value at 8.6% | Total Interest Earned |
|---|---|---|
| ₹1,000 | ₹1,510.60 | ₹510.60 |
| ₹10,000 | ₹15,105.99 | ₹5,105.99 |
| ₹50,000 | ₹75,529.96 | ₹25,529.96 |
| ₹1,00,000 | ₹1,51,059.92 | ₹51,059.92 |
| ₹5,00,000 | ₹7,55,299.59 | ₹2,55,299.59 |
These examples illustrate an important principle: NSC is not a high-volatility product, but compounding still becomes powerful over time. The larger the base amount, the more visible the compounding effect becomes in absolute rupee terms.
Inflation-adjusted view: nominal return versus real value
One of the most useful additions in this calculator is the inflation comparison input. Many investors see a maturity amount and assume that all of it reflects a real gain in purchasing power. That is not always true. If inflation averages 6% while your NSC earns 8.6%, your investment still grows in real terms, but the purchasing power gain is smaller than the nominal gain shown on the certificate.
For that reason, the calculator estimates an inflation-adjusted maturity value. This is not an official redemption value. It is simply a planning tool that discounts your maturity amount by the inflation rate you enter. It helps answer a better question: “What might this maturity amount be worth in today’s rupees?”
Planning insight: A nominally safe investment can still deliver weak real returns if inflation remains high. That is why historical savings products should be evaluated in both nominal and inflation-adjusted terms.
Tax considerations investors should know
NSC has long been popular partly because of its tax relevance. However, investors should avoid oversimplifying the tax treatment. In many practical discussions, interest accrued on NSC during the initial years is considered reinvested and may qualify under Section 80C within the applicable limits, while the interest in the final year is generally not reinvested because the certificate matures. That is why the calculator highlights the final-year interest separately.
You should still confirm your own tax treatment using official guidance or a qualified professional, because actual outcomes depend on:
- the issue and holding period,
- your filing year,
- your total Section 80C usage,
- whether you recognize accrual annually, and
- any later rule changes affecting reporting.
